原创 Ignatius's puzzle HDU - 1098 (中国剩余+扩欧)

Ignatius is poor at math,he falls across a puzzle problem,so he has no choice but to appeal to Eddy. this problem describes that:f(x)=5*x^13+13*x^5+k*a*x,input a nonegative integer k(k<10000),to find t

2017-09-30 22:24:32 357

原创 GCD and LCM HDU - 4497 (唯一分解定理)

Given two positive integers G and L, could you tell me how many solutions of (x, y, z) there are, satisfying that gcd(x, y, z) = G and lcm(x, y, z) = L? Note, gcd(x, y, z) means the greatest common d

2017-09-30 20:18:18 533

原创 Harry Potter and the Hide Story HDU - 3988 (数论)

iSea is tired of writing the story of Harry Potter, so, lucky you, solving the following problem is enough. Input The first line contains a single integer T, indicating the number of test cases. E

2017-09-30 17:44:25 334

原创 Special Prime HDU - 2866(数论)

Give you a prime number p, if you could find some natural number (0 is not inclusive) n and m, satisfy the following expression: We call this p a “Special Prime”. AekdyCoin want you to tell him the

2017-09-30 16:00:44 440

原创 GCD HDU - 2588(欧拉函数)

The greatest common divisor GCD(a,b) of two positive integers a and b,sometimes written (a,b),is the largest divisor common to a and b,For example,(1,2)=1,(12,18)=6. (a,b) can be easily found by the

2017-09-29 23:20:00 449

原创 Conquer a New Region HDU - 4424(带权并查集的dp)

The wheel of the history rolling forward, our king conquered a new region in a distant continent. There are N towns (numbered from 1 to N) in this region connected by several roads. It’s confirmed th

2017-09-29 21:51:53 376

原创 Sticks and Right Triangle HDU - 3939(毕达哥拉斯)

We have a stick with infinite length. Now we want to cut 3 sub-sticks with length x, y, z which is not large than L to form a right triangle. With unknown reasons we assume that x, y, z are all integer

2017-09-29 19:08:53 312

原创 Pocket Cube HDU - 4801 (dfs)

Pocket Cube is a 3-D combination puzzle. It is a 2 × 2 × 2 cube, which means it is constructed by 8 mini-cubes. For a combination of 2 × 2 mini-cubes which sharing a whole cube face, you can twist it 9

2017-09-29 15:15:00 330

原创 Infinite Inversions CodeForces - 540E (树状数组+离散化)

题目链接 题目大意,在一串无穷的1,2,3…n的串值,有k次操作,每次操作给出两个数a,b,即把坐标a和坐标b的值交换,问最后有多少个逆序对,0<=k<=105,a和b在int范围内0<=k<=10^5,a和b在int范围内 分析:问题的关键是,操作次数相对与整个序列是比较稀疏的,也就是说会有许多连续的数串 ,我们就是把这些连续的数串缩微一个点,而点的权值即为这个数串的数量,用离散化来处理,最后

2017-09-29 13:05:59 378

原创 Prime Distance POJ - 2689 (素数)

The branch of mathematics called number theory is about properties of numbers. One of the areas that has captured the interest of number theoreticians for thousands of years is the question of primalit

2017-09-27 14:46:31 314

原创 Zball in Tina Town HDU - 5391 (威尔逊定理)

Tina Town is a friendly place. People there care about each other. Tina has a ball called zball. Zball is magic. It grows larger every day. On the first day, it becomes 1 time as large as its original

2017-09-26 14:28:12 340

原创 YAPTCHA HDU - 2973 (威尔逊定理)

The math department has been having problems lately. Due to immense amount of unsolicited automated programs which were crawling across their pages, they decided to put Yet-Another-Public-Turing-Test-t

2017-09-26 14:03:25 345

原创 Squarefree number HDU - 3826(数论)

In mathematics, a squarefree number is one which is divisible by no perfect squares, except 1. For example, 10 is square-free but 18 is not, as it is divisible by 9 = 3^2. Now you need to determine whe

2017-09-25 13:10:43 578

原创 Travel HDU - 5441 (带权并查集+离线)

Jack likes to travel around the world, but he doesn’t like to wait. Now, he is traveling in the Undirected Kingdom. There are nn cities and mm bidirectional roads connecting the cities. Jack hates wait

2017-09-22 14:28:47 343

原创 Car HDU - 5935(???)

Ruins is driving a car to participating in a programming contest. As on a very tight schedule, he will drive the car without any slow down, so the speed of the car is non-decrease real number. Of cours

2017-09-22 00:11:02 442

原创 How Many Maos Does the Guanxi Worth HDU - 5137 (spfa)

“Guanxi” is a very important word in Chinese. It kind of means “relationship” or “contact”. Guanxi can be based on friendship, but also can be built on money. So Chinese often say “I don’t have one mao

2017-09-21 23:19:40 257

原创 Ponds HDU - 5438 (拓扑排序)

Betty owns a lot of ponds, some of them are connected with other ponds by pipes, and there will not be more than one pipe between two ponds. Each pond has a value vv. Now Betty wants to remove some pon

2017-09-21 23:15:00 290

原创 A Bug's Life HDU - 1829 (并查集)

Background Professor Hopper is researching the sexual behavior of a rare species of bugs. He assumes that they feature two different genders and that they only interact with bugs of the opposite gend

2017-09-21 17:37:55 314

原创 Unknown Treasure HDU - 5446 (Lucas定理+CRT)

On the way to the next secret treasure hiding place, the mathematician discovered a cave unknown to the map. The mathematician entered the cave because it is there. Somewhere deep in the cave, she foun

2017-09-21 16:49:37 298

原创 Bomb HDU - 5934(tarjan)

There are N bombs needing exploding. Each bomb has three attributes: exploding radius riri, position (xi,yi)(xi,yi) and lighting-cost cici which means you need to pay cici cost making it explode. If a

2017-09-20 17:57:44 343

原创 GCD HDU - 5726 (ST算法+二分)

Give you a sequence of N(N≤100,000)integers : a1,…,an(0#include<cstdio>#include<iostream>#include<queue>#include<cstring>#include<vector>#include<algorithm>#include<cmath>#include<map>#define N

2017-09-19 00:54:37 674

原创 统计难题 HDU - 1251 (字典树)

Ignatius最近遇到一个难题,老师交给他很多单词(只有小写字母组成,不会有重复的单词出现),现在老师要他统计出以某个字符串为前缀的单词数量(单词本身也是自己的前缀). Input 输入数据的第一部分是一张单词表,每行一个单词,单词的长度不超过10,它们代表的是老师交给Ignatius统计的单词,一个空行代表单词表的结束.第二部分是一连串的提问,每行一个提问,每个提问都是一个字符串. 注意:

2017-09-18 17:53:42 410

原创 physics HDU - 5826(数学)

There are n balls on a smooth horizontal straight track. The track can be considered to be a number line. The balls can be considered to be particles with the same mass.At the beginning, ball i is at p

2017-09-17 23:56:16 261

原创 A Cubic number and A Cubic Number HDU - 6216 (数学)

A cubic number is the result of using a whole number in a multiplication three times. For example, 3×3×3=27so 27 is a cubic number. The first few cubic numbers are 1,8,27,64 and 125. Given an prime num

2017-09-17 23:27:26 341

原创 Counting Intersections HDU - 5862(离散化+树状数组)

Given some segments which are paralleled to the coordinate axis. You need to count the number of their intersection. The input data guarantee that no two segments share the same endpoint, no covered se

2017-09-16 00:42:31 281

原创 Connections between cities HDU - 2874(LCA)(RMQ)(dfs)(st算法)

After World War X, a lot of cities have been seriously damaged, and we need to rebuild those cities. However, some materials needed can only be produced in certain places. So we need to transport these

2017-09-15 16:38:59 338

原创 Escape HDU - 3605 (最大流)(多重匹配)

2012 If this is the end of the world how to do? I do not know how. But now scientists have found that some stars, who can live, but some people do not fit to live some of the planet. Now scientists wan

2017-09-15 11:45:49 406

原创 网络流三·二分图多重匹配 HihoCoder - 1393


2017-09-14 22:23:36 281

原创 Peaceful Commission HDU - 1814(2-SAT)

The Public Peace Commission should be legislated in Parliament of The Democratic Republic of Byteland according to The Very Important Law. Unfortunately one of the obstacles is the fact that some deput

2017-09-13 20:16:08 336

原创 transaction transaction transaction HDU - 6201(spfa变式)

Kelukin is a businessman. Every day, he travels around cities to do some business. On August 17th, in memory of a great man, citizens will read a book named “the Man Who Changed China”. Of course, Kelu

2017-09-11 15:08:50 321

原创 Jesus Is Here HDU - 5459 (斐波那契)

I’ve sent Fang Fang around 201314 text messages in almost 5 years. Why can’t she make sense of what I mean? “But Jesus is here!” the priest intoned. “Show me your messages.” Fine, the first message

2017-09-09 00:38:18 318

原创 Necklace UVA - 11255(polya计数)

传送门 题目大意是给你三种颜色并给定相应的数量,请问能组成多少种不同的环(选择,对称同构) Sample Input 2 3 2 1 2 2 2 Sample Output 6 11 颜色的个数类带有了限制,因为是对于环来说,所以其实还是比较好处理的 因为数量有了限制,所以不能单纯考虑置换的循环节的个数还要考虑循环节的数量。 先看旋转的情况,其实一直旋转后的置换的循环节的长度都

2017-09-08 16:40:10 313

原创 Invoker HDU - 3923(polya)

On of Vance’s favourite hero is Invoker, Kael. As many people knows Kael can control the elements and combine them to invoke a powerful skill. Vance like Kael very much so he changes the map to make Ka

2017-09-08 13:56:08 311

原创 hannnnah_j’s Biological Test HDU - 5894 (组合数)

hannnnah_j is a teacher in WL High school who teaches biology.One day, she wants to test m students, thus she arranges n different seats around a round table.In order to prevent cheating, she thinks th

2017-09-08 12:16:26 410

原创 Different Circle Permutation HDU - 5868(burnside引理+递推+矩阵快速幂+欧拉函数)

You may not know this but it’s a fact that Xinghai Square is Asia’s largest city square. It is located in Dalian and, of course, a landmark of the city. It’s an ideal place for outing any time of the y

2017-09-07 13:58:35 426

原创 Invade the Mars HDU - 3873(最短路变体)

It’s now the year 21XX,when the earth will explode soon.The evil U.S. decided to invade the Mars to save their lives. But the childlike Marsmen never keeps any army,because war never take place on th

2017-09-04 21:27:12 411

原创 Weak Pair HDU - 5877(树状数组+离散化)

You are given a rooted tree of N nodes, labeled from 1 to N. To the ith node a non-negative value ai is assigned.An ordered pair of nodes (u,v) is said to be weak if (1) u is an ancestor of v (Note

2017-09-03 19:28:02 367

原创 Lucky7 HDU - 5768(中国剩余定理+容斥定理)

When ?? was born, seven crows flew in and stopped beside him. In its childhood, ?? had been unfortunately fall into the sea. While it was dying, seven dolphins arched its body and sent it back to the s

2017-09-03 14:09:47 379

原创 World is Exploding HDU - 5792 (离散化+树状数组)

Given a sequence A with length n,count how many quadruple (a,b,c,d) satisfies: a≠b≠c≠d,1≤a<b≤n,1≤c<d≤n,Aa<Ab,Ac>Ad,a≠b≠c≠d,1≤a<b≤n,1≤c<d≤n,Aa<Ab,Ac>Ada≠b≠c≠d,1≤a<b≤n,1≤c<d≤n,A_a<A_b,A_c>A_d,a≠b≠c≠d,1≤a

2017-09-03 09:17:22 272

原创 Two HDU - 5791 (DP)

Alice gets two sequences A and B. A easy problem comes. How many pair of sequence A’ and sequence B’ are same. For example, {1,2} and {1,2} are same. {1,2,4} and {1,4,2} are not same. A’ is a subsequen

2017-09-02 16:06:24 313



